Hydro / Steam Distillation System Overview

Hydro / Steam Distillation Systems are specifically engineered to extract essential oils and aromatic compounds from botanical materials using water or steam as the separation medium. By avoiding chemical solvents, these systems preserve the natural composition, aroma, and therapeutic properties of oils, making them especially suitable for temperature-sensitive plants used in perfumery, cosmetics, food, and pharmaceutical industries.

In hydro distillation, plant material is immersed directly in boiling water, allowing volatile compounds to evaporate gently along with steam. In steam distillation, externally generated steam passes through the plant bed, vaporizing essential oils at temperatures lower than their actual boiling points. The resulting vapor mixture is condensed and directed into a separator, where essential oil is cleanly separated from the hydrosol, ensuring high purity, consistent quality, and reliable extraction performance across batches.

Hydro / Steam Distillation System Advantages

Systems prevent thermal decomposition by operating below 100°C, preserving volatile compounds’ integrity. They are eco-friendly, using water instead of chemical solvents, scalable for lab or industrial use, and yield high-purity oils efficiently.​

    A Hydro/Steam Distillation System was custom-built to combine advanced steam generation and conditioning with the best boiler, distillation vessel, condenser, and separation assemblies. The solution supports both hydro-distillation, where plant and water are co-distilled, and direct steam distillation, where steam is passed through plant material above a perforated grid or support, maximizing volatile recovery.

    Key System Features

    • Dual Mode Distillation: Hydro-distillation and steam distillation capability within the same system to match material characteristics and sensitivity.
    • Efficient Steam Generation & Control: Precisely controlled steam injection regulates heat transfer while minimizing thermal degradation of sensitive compounds.
    • High-Performance Condensation: Multi-stage condenser design ensures rapid cooling and high efficiency in converting vapors back to liquid for better phase separation.
    • Oil–Water Separation (Florentine Receivers): Specialized receivers allow clear separation of essential oils from water due to differing densities, improving purity and yield.
    • Temperature & Pressure Monitoring: Sensors and control panels provide real-time monitoring of key process parameters for repeatable performance.
    • GMP-Grade Fabrication: Wetted parts constructed from high-grade stainless steel (SS304/316) for corrosion resistance, hygiene, and cleanability.

    How does hydro distillation differ from steam distillation?

    Hydro and steam distillation may sound similar, but they work a little differently, and the results can vary. In hydro distillation, plant materials are directly immersed in water, and the mixture is heated to release essential oils. Steam distillation, on the other hand, uses steam that passes through the plant material without direct contact with water. The method you choose can affect yield, aroma, and heat-sensitive compounds.
